FERRAMENTAS LINUX: Comprehensive Analysis of the SUSE Linux Podman Security Patch (2025-31133): Best Practices for Enterprise Container Security

sexta-feira, 23 de janeiro de 2026

Comprehensive Analysis of the SUSE Linux Podman Security Patch (2025-31133): Best Practices for Enterprise Container Security

 

SUSE

 

An in-depth technical analysis of the SUSE Linux Podman CVE-2025-31133 security patch. Learn enterprise container security best practices, vulnerability mitigation strategies, and how to maintain compliant, high-performance containerized environments. Essential reading for DevOps engineers and system administrators.


The Critical Importance of Proactive Container Security Patching

When was the last time your container runtime's security posture kept you awake at night? In today's accelerated DevOps landscape, where containerization with tools like Podman has become ubiquitous for application deployment, a single unpatched vulnerability can compromise entire enterprise infrastructures. 

The recent SUSE Linux security advisory (SUSE-2026-20103-1) addressing CVE-2025-31133 in Podman isn't merely another routine update—it represents a critical inflection point for organizations prioritizing secure software supply chains

This comprehensive analysis decodes the technical nuances of this vulnerability, providing actionable insights far beyond the standard patch notification.

As noted by leading cybersecurity analysts at institutions like the Linux Foundation's Open Source Security Foundation (OpenSSF)"container runtime vulnerabilities represent one of the most potent attack vectors in cloud-native architectures." 

The convergence of increased enterprise Podman adoption—particularly for rootless container operations—and sophisticated runtime exploits makes understanding this patch essential for maintaining both system integrity and regulatory compliance.

Technical Breakdown of CVE-2025-31133: Beyond the CVE Description

The SUSE advisory details a memory corruption vulnerability in Podman's container management engine that could potentially lead to arbitrary code execution or denial-of-service conditions. 

While the Common Vulnerabilities and Exposures (CVE) system provides essential categorization, understanding the operational impact requires deeper technical context.

Key Technical Characteristics:

  • Vulnerability Type: Heap-based buffer overflow during specific container lifecycle operations

  • Attack Vector: Local exploitation requiring existing container execution privileges

  • CVSS v3.1 Base Score: 7.8 (High) according to National Vulnerability Database metrics

  • Affected Components: Podman's container creation and management subsystems

  • Exploitation Complexity: Medium, requiring specific container states

What distinguishes this vulnerability from simpler container runtime issues is its interaction with Podman's unique architecture. Unlike Docker's client-server model, Podman utilizes a fork-exec daemonless design that presents distinct security considerations. 

The memory corruption occurs during specific parsing operations of container configuration data—a process that happens more frequently in automated CI/CD pipelines than in manual container management.

Enterprise Impact Assessment: Quantifying Operational Risk

For organizations leveraging SUSE Linux Enterprise Server (SLES) or openSUSE Leap with containerized workloads, CVE-2025-31133 presents measurable business risks beyond immediate technical concerns.

Primary Risk Vectors:

  • Privilege Escalation: Successful exploitation could allow container escape to host system

  • Data Exfiltration: Compromised containers could access adjacent container data

  • Compliance Violations: Unpatched vulnerabilities may breach GDPR, HIPAA, or PCI-DSS requirements

  • Supply Chain Compromise: Malicious containers could corrupt base images in registries

Consider a financial services organization running hundreds of Podman containers for microservices-based transaction processing

A single exploited vulnerability could theoretically enable lateral movement across container boundaries, potentially accessing sensitive customer financial data or disrupting high-volume transaction systems during peak processing periods.

Implementation Guide: Strategic Patching Methodology

Applying security patches in production environments requires balancing urgency with stability. The following structured approach minimizes operational disruption while ensuring comprehensive vulnerability remediation.

Step-by-Step Patch Implementation Strategy:

  1. Environment Assessment Phase

    • Inventory all affected systems running Podman versions prior to 4.9.3

    • Identify containerized applications with highest business criticality

    • Document current Podman configurations and customizations

  2. Staged Deployment Framework

    • Begin with non-production development and testing environments

    • Progress through staging and quality assurance systems

    • Finally implement in production with comprehensive rollback plans

  3. Verification and Validation Protocol

    • Execute container lifecycle tests post-patch application

    • Validate application functionality within updated containers

    • Perform security scanning using tools like Grype or Trivy

As SUSE's security team emphasizes in their advisory documentation, "organizations should prioritize patching based on container exposure levels rather than simply applying updates chronologically." 

This risk-based approach ensures resources address the most critical vulnerabilities first.

Rootless Container Security: Architectural Considerations

One of Podman's distinctive advantages is its robust support for rootless containers—running containers without elevated privileges. 

This architecture fundamentally alters the security implications of runtime vulnerabilities like CVE-2025-31133.

Rootless Container Security Benefits:

  • Reduced Attack Surface: Container processes run with user namespace mapping

  • Limited Lateral Movement: Compromised containers face additional isolation barriers

  • Mandatory Access Control Integration: Works seamlessly with SELinux and AppArmor

However, rootless configurations introduce complexity in vulnerability assessment. The same memory corruption vulnerability might have reduced impact in rootless mode due to namespace constraints, but thorough security posture evaluation requires testing both root and rootless operational modes.

Beyond Patching: Holistic Container Security Posture Management

While applying the SUSE patch addresses the immediate vulnerability, enterprise security requires comprehensive container runtime protection strategies. The evolving threat landscape demands defense-in-depth approaches to container security.

Essential Security Layers for Containerized Environments:

  • Runtime Security Monitoring: Implement Falco or similar runtime security tools for anomaly detection.

According to the Cloud Native Computing Foundation's 2024 State of Cloud Native Security Report"organizations implementing four or more container security controls experience 76% fewer security incidents than those with basic vulnerability scanning alone." 

This statistical insight underscores the necessity of moving beyond reactive patching to proactive security architectures.

Compliance and Governance Implications

For regulated industries, container security vulnerabilities carry significant compliance implications. Understanding how CVE-2025-31133 affects various regulatory frameworks is essential for comprehensive risk management.

Regulatory Framework Considerations:

  • NIST SP 800-190: Addresses application container security specifically

  • ISO 27001: Requires systematic vulnerability management processes

  • FedRAMP: Mandates specific patch timelines based on vulnerability severity

  • Industry-Specific Regulations: Financial, healthcare, and critical infrastructure sectors have specialized requirements

Documenting both the vulnerability existence and remediation process creates essential audit trails for compliance demonstrations.

The SUSE advisory itself serves as authoritative documentation of vulnerability acknowledgment and resolution—a critical component of regulatory compliance evidence.

Future-Proofing Container Runtimes: Strategic Recommendations

The evolution of container technologies requires forward-looking security strategies. While addressing current vulnerabilities like CVE-2025-31133 is essential, preparing for emerging threats demands architectural considerations.

Strategic Security Recommendations:

  1. Adopt Policy-as-Code Frameworks: Implement Open Policy Agent or Kyverno for consistent security policy enforcement

  2. Implement Zero-Trust Container Principles: Assume breach mentality with continuous verification of container integrity

  3. Leverage Hardware Security Modules: Utilize TPM integration or confidential computing technologies for sensitive workloads

  4. Participate in Security Communities: Engage with Podman upstream security teams and OpenSCAP communities

As container technologies continue evolving—particularly with innovations like WebAssembly system interface (WASI) and microVM-based runtimes—security approaches must remain adaptable. 

The fundamental principle remains constant: security is a continuous process, not a one-time implementation.

Conclusion: Transforming Vulnerabilities into Security Enhancements

The SUSE Linux Podman security patch for CVE-2025-31133 represents more than a necessary software update—it provides organizations with an opportunity to reassess and strengthen their entire container security posture. 

By understanding the technical specifics of this vulnerability, implementing structured patching methodologies, and adopting comprehensive security frameworks, enterprises can transform reactive security responses into proactive defense capabilities.

The most resilient organizations treat each security advisory as a catalyst for improvement rather than merely a checklist item. 

As container technologies become increasingly fundamental to modern application delivery, the security practices implemented today will define operational resilience tomorrow.

Frequently Asked Questions (FAQ)

Q1: How urgent is applying the Podman CVE-2025-31133 patch?

A1: With a CVSS score of 7.8 (High), this vulnerability should be patched within standard enterprise vulnerability management timelines, typically 7-30 days depending on exposure. Internet-facing or high-sensitivity systems warrant accelerated timelines.

Q2: Does this vulnerability affect both root and rootless Podman containers?

A2: Yes, but exploitation impact differs. Root containers present greater risk for host compromise, while rootless containers benefit from additional namespace isolation that may limit attack effectiveness.

Q3: Can automated vulnerability scanners detect CVE-2025-31133?

A3: Yes, most enterprise vulnerability management platforms and container scanning tools like Tenable Nessus, Qualys Container Security, and open-source alternatives like Trivy can identify vulnerable Podman versions.

Q4: Are Kubernetes environments using Podman as container runtime affected?

A4: Yes, if Podman serves as the container runtime within Kubernetes nodes (via CRI-O), the vulnerability applies. However, the attack vector requires access to create containers on the node itself.

Q5: What are the performance implications of the security patch?

A5: SUSE's implementation maintains performance parity with previous versions. Security enhancements sometimes introduce minimal overhead (<1% in testing), which is negligible compared to the risk reduction.

Q6: Where can I find additional SUSE Linux security advisories?

A6: The primary source is the SUSE Security Advisory page, with RSS/Atom feeds available for automation. The Linux security community also aggregates advisories at platforms like LinuxSecurity.com.

Nenhum comentário:

Postar um comentário